In thinking about it, might be nice to be more than a button, would be great if it were more of an automatic checker, too.
ADDING SITES
When adding sites, whether individually or importing a text list or any other method, perhaps duplicates (defined below) could be held and displayed in a separate list so that admin can view that list and decide what to do
What is a duplicate?
http://www.site.com/links.php
http://site.com/links.php
The above would be considered duplicates
However, sub-domains would not be duplicates:
http://sub1.site.com/links.php
http://sub2.site.com/links.php
The above would not be considered duplicates
